Taken (2008) holds its place as a cornerstone of modern action cinema. Its fast-paced, high-stakes narrative continues to thrill audiences years after its release.

In the world of high-octane thrillers, few films have left as indelible a mark as Taken , released in 2008. Starring Liam Neeson as Bryan Mills, the film redefined the action genre with its relentless pace, emotional depth, and now-iconic "particular set of skills" monologue. : Despite having a delayed North American release and being widely shared online before its US theatrical debut, Taken exceeded expectations, grossing $145 million in the US and $226 million worldwide.

When Kim travels to Paris with a friend, she is kidnapped by a ruthless human trafficking ring. The kidnappers underestimate Mills, who delivers his iconic, chilling warning over a cell phone: “I will look for you, I will find you, and I will kill you.” What follows is a non-stop, 96-hour race against time through the Parisian underworld, utilizing Mills’ "particular set of skills."
